The Princeton Review is the nation’s most successful and fastest growing test preparation company. We offer courses for the SAT, PSAT, ACT, GRE, GMAT, MCAT, LSAT, DAT, and USMLE. From our beginnings in test prep, we have branched out to provide a number of educational services.

Requirements:
-Must have an aptitude to teach the SAT – excellent score, comfortable with material
-A dynamic and charismatic style in presenting information
-Availability to teach a minimum of 3 hours per week
-Teaching experience is not necessary

Job Perks:
-Flexible hours
-$14 – 25 per hour based on experience
-Casual and fun working environment

How do I become a teacher?
-Attend a five minute interview/audition
-Attend a paid two weekend training to become a Princeton Review certified instructor
